Alvar Aalto entered and won a competition held at the Karhula-Iittala glass factory that was organized for the 1937 Paris World Fair. The year was 1936 and Aalto´s entry was called `Eskimoerindens skinnbuxa` or `Eskimo Woman`s Leather Trousers` . The entry comprised of a number of different free-formed vases and bowls that came in different shapes and sizes. The most famous of Aalto´s glass designs is exactly this so called `Savoy` vase, as it was part of the Savoy restaurant`s original interior design that was done by the Aalto couple. Winning the competition marked the beginning of a succesful breakthrough for Alvar Aalto in addition to his other accomplishments as a world famous architect. The early vases by Aalto are extremely sought after collectible´s gems that fetch incredible prices every now and then in auctions worldwide.
